Overview
Deepfake detection analysts develop and deploy systems that identify AI-generated or AI-manipulated media including synthetic images, videos, audio, and text to protect organizations, individuals, and democratic institutions from misinformation, fraud, and identity theft. They use forensic analysis techniques, machine learning classifiers, and provenance verification tools to authenticate media and assess the likelihood that content has been artificially generated or altered. As generative AI becomes more sophisticated, the ability to distinguish authentic from synthetic media becomes increasingly critical for journalism, legal proceedings, financial services, national security, and public trust. While AI is essential for detecting AI-generated content at scale, the interpretation of detection results in context, the forensic investigation of complex manipulation cases, the development of new detection approaches as generative technology evolves, the expert testimony in legal proceedings, and the policy guidance for organizations navigating the deepfake landscape require human analytical judgment and expertise.
Tasks Being Automated
- Standard metadata extraction and analysis
- Basic pixel-level artifact detection scanning
- Routine hash-based content matching
- Simple audio spectral analysis for voice cloning detection
- Standard provenance chain verification
- Basic batch screening of uploaded media content

Tasks Growing in Value
- Novel deepfake detection algorithm development
- Complex forensic investigation of sophisticated fakes
- Expert witness testimony and evidence documentation
- Organizational policy development for synthetic media
- Cross-platform media authenticity framework design
- Public education on media literacy and verification

AI Skills to Build
- Adversarial machine learning for detection systems
- Generative model architecture understanding
- Digital forensics for AI-generated content
- Media provenance and watermarking technologies
- Large-scale content authentication platform development

Future Outlook
Deepfake detection is one of the fastest-growing fields in digital security as synthetic media capabilities advance. Analysts who combine forensic expertise with deep understanding of generative AI will be essential to maintaining trust in digital media across journalism, law enforcement, and corporate security.
